(L2) AWARD IN COUNSELLING SKILLS

UPDATED 20161017 15:48:58

You will learn about: Introduction to Counselling Skills Theories Diversity and Ethics in the use of Counselling Skills Discrimination Person Centred Counselling CBT Psychodynamic Theory Boundaries in Counselling Introduction into BACP ethical framework Research skills
